Registered as G-AXUR in 1969 and stored. Sold to the Ministry of Defence in 1972. Converted to a Jetstream T.1, first flew in 1973 and delivered to the RAF as XX479 in 1974. To the Royal Navy in 1976 and converted to a Jetstream T.2. To Predannack Fire School as instructional airframe A2611 in 1997. Remains scrapped in 2021.
